How Many Slices of Bacon are in 8 Ounces?

Bacon is a breakfast staple loved by many for its smoky, salty, savory flavor. An 8 ounce package of bacon is common at many grocery stores. But with bacon slices coming in different cuts and thicknesses, how many strips will you actually get in 8 ounces? Let’s find out.

The Typical Range

On average, an 8 ounce package of bacon contains around 8-12 slices. This can vary based on a few factors

  • Thinner sliced bacon will have more strips per 8 ounces.

  • Thicker cut bacon will have fewer strips in 8 ounces

  • The type of bacon also impacts slice counts. Turkey or beef bacon tend to have smaller strips than pork bacon.

So you can expect approximately 8-12 average slices in an 8 ounce bacon package, with 10 slices being typical. Just be aware that the number can shift up or down a bit depending on the specifics of that package.

Bacon Equivalents

Recipe Measurement Equivalent or Substitute
1 serving 2 strips fried, baked, or broiled
1 rasher bacon 1 strip
1 slice bacon 1 tablespoon fried and chopped bacon pieces
1 slice bacon 2 to 3 teaspoons real bacon bits
1 slice bacon 2 to 3 teaspoons imitation bacon bits
1 slice bacon 1 thin slice pancetta (about 3/4 ounce)
1 slice bacon 3/4 ounce salt pork (in soups, stews, sauces)
1 pound bacon 35 thin strips
1 pound bacon 16 to 20 regular strips
1 pound bacon 12 to 16 thick strips
1 pound bacon 1 can cooked bacon (18 to 20 slices)
1 pound bacon 1 cup bacon fat
1 pound bacon 1 1/2 cup fried and chopped bacon pieces
1 pound bacon 3/4 cup bacon bits
1 1/2 pounds bacon 3 ounces bacon bits
1/4 cup crumbled cooked bacon 4 slices
1/3 cup crumbled cooked bacon 5 slices
1/2 cup crumbled cooked bacon 8 slices
2/3 cup crumbled cooked bacon 10 slices
3/4 cup crumbled cooked bacon 12 slices
1 cup crumbled cooked bacon 16 slices (about 1 pound)
1/4 pound back bacon 1 cup cracklings

Diced, raw bacon is roughly the same weight for cup measure as liquids. A cup is about 8 ounces (225 grams), a half cup is about 4 ounces (115 grams), a quarter cup is about 2 ounces (55 grams), and so on.

How much does a slice of bacon weigh?

A thin cut slice of bacon typically weighs around 12-14 grams (0.42-0.49 ounces), while a thicker slice can weigh up to 20 grams (0.7 ounces). For those who prefer back bacon, an uncooked slice can weigh anywhere between 30-40 grams (1.06-1.41 ounces), again depending on the thickness of the slice.

How many slices of bacon are in a pound?

Thinly-sliced bacon is usually half the thickness of regular bacon and may range between 28-35 slices per pound.
